Pakistan to Acquire Chinese J-35 Stealth Fighters: What It Means for India

Pakistan’s decision to acquire the Chinese J-35 stealth fighters marks a significant development in the regional defense landscape. This move underscores Pakistan’s intent to enhance its aerial combat capabilities with advanced technology, potentially altering the balance of power in South Asia.

Background of the J-35 Stealth Fighters

The J-35 is a fifth-generation stealth fighter aircraft developed by China, known for its advanced stealth features, agility, and enhanced avionics. It is designed to compete with other top-tier fighter jets globally, featuring technologies such as low observability, supercruise, and integrated sensor systems.

Implications for Pakistan

By acquiring the J-35, Pakistan aims to:

  • Strengthen Air Defense: Boost its air superiority capabilities with stealth technology that reduces radar detectability.
  • Modernize Its Fleet: Replace older aircraft with more advanced, multipurpose fighters capable of both air-to-air and air-to-ground missions.
  • Enhance Deterrence: Present a formidable challenge to any aerial threats, thus reinforcing its strategic deterrence posture in the region.

What This Means for India

India, being a close neighbor and key regional player, faces several challenges and considerations with Pakistan’s acquisition of the J-35:

  1. Shift in Air Power Dynamics: India may need to reassess its air defense strategies to address the enhanced stealth capabilities Pakistan will now possess.
  2. Stimulus for Modernization: This development could accelerate India’s efforts to upgrade its own fighter jet fleet and invest in technologies such as stealth aircraft and advanced missile systems.
  3. Heightened Tensions: The acquisition may contribute to increased strategic competition, impacting diplomatic relations and regional security stability.

Strategic Considerations

Both countries may witness an arms race dynamic as Pakistan’s acquisition pushes India to bolster its aviation and defense infrastructure. Regional security frameworks and international stakeholders will be closely monitoring these developments for impacts on peace and stability.
